Since its inception in 2001, the Naples Winter Wine Festival’s live auctions have raised more than $135 million to support the Festival’s founding organization, the Naples Children & Education Foundation, which gives out annual grants that have provided more than 200,000 children with the services and resources they need to excel.

Among the many stand-out auction items donated by participating vintners is the “Judgment of Paris,” created in commemoration of the 40th anniversary of the event that catapulted California wines onto the world stage. The winning bidder will receive large format bottles of Stag’s Leap Wine Cellars and Chateau Montelena, the two wineries that bested the top French wines during this legendary tasting, signed by the original participants, and will enjoy private tours and tastings at both estates.

About the Naples Winter Wine Festival

The Naples Winter Wine Festival is one of the world’s most prestigious charity wine auctions, bringing together renowned vintners and chefs with wine enthusiasts and philanthropists for a three-day Festival that raises millions of dollars for underprivileged and at-risk children. Every dollar raised under the tent funds the Festival’s founding organization, the Naples Children & Education Foundation (NCEF), whose annual grants and strategic initiatives have provided more than 200,000 children with the services and resources they need to excel.  For more information, please visit napleswinefestival.com.
